From the little bit I know about agencies, it is just to say, “Yes. I am on my way” and bang the phone down. Ignore any more calls until you get to the client, if they then decide you are not up to the job or that your ink is still sticky, you may still get paid for turning up, you may even get a full shift on a smaller lorry.

But answering the phone at home and hesitating will only do one thing, it will prevent another agency getting through :wink:

Accept it, you are only a number, eventually your number will be at the top of a list.

Having passed my class 1 at the end of March, I managed to get signed up to 5 agencies who would take noobies without experience. I was told If they did get me some work it would be smaller stuff until I gained experience.

Have not heard a peep from any of these agencies since that time until yesterday afternoon 4.00pm when the phone rings.

“Hello it’s the agency here, we have a class 1 job, you have a class 1 licence don’t you”.

“Errr yes I do” (Brain starts painting class 1 nooby horror stories, too much time on truck forums) :laughing:

“Are you available just now to do a run”

“Errr yes, I don’t have anything on at the moment”.

“Oh thats great”

“You do know I don’t have much experience in class 1”. (Inwardly ■■■■■■■■ myself).

“Oh, ok hold on” (phone goes muffled, muted conversation in background).

“It’s ok I think we’ve got it covered, I’ll ring you back if we need you, cheers now”. (CLICK). :frowning: :frowning: :frowning:

DOH :exclamation: :angry: :cry:
